Dubbed the official coffee of Livingston Parish earlier this year, French Settlement Roasting Co. is planning to open its first café at 18780 La-22 in Maurepas, which is close to the border with Ascension Parish. According to a post on Facebook, the café will feature French Settlement coffees in signature espresso creations and cold brew coffees. It will also offer pastries, waffles, and locally-crafted baked goods. There will be a drive-thru window and a family-friendly environment indoors. Earlier this year, Livingston Parish president Randy Delatte recognized the veteran-owned French Settlement Roasting Co. as the parish’s official coffee. In praising the company, Delatte highlighted its charity partnerships with local schools, churches, and nonprofits.
